About Thomas J. Nichols

Attorney Thomas J. Nichols is a shareholder with Meissner Tierney Fisher & Nichols S.C. law firm in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. Nationally ranked as among the leading lawyers in the country, Mr. Nichols has more than 43 years of total legal experience, and he provides invaluable representation to a diverse range of clients across his region who have legal needs involving any of the following:

  • Banking and financial institutions
  • Business and corporate law
  • Estate planning
  • Health care law
  • Mergers and acquisitions
  • Securities law
  • Tax law

Over the course of his legal career, Mr. Nichols has successfully represented thousands of clients, and he has assisted hundreds of entrepreneurs and business owners with establishing their commercial enterprises with an eye on future success. Mr. Nichols is well-versed in tax law and business law, and he has deftly handled numerous high-stakes and complex transactions at both the state and federal levels.

As a business lawyer, Mr. Nichols delivers highly personalized counsel to his clients to help them make the best-informed decisions, and he regularly assists them with setting up the best type of entity for the company they want to start based on their specific needs and goals. He has also been part of a team charged with updating Wisconsin's tax reform and business entity statutes at the federal level.

A 1976 graduate of Marquette University, Mr. Nichols returned to his alma mater and obtained his Juris Doctor from Marquette University Law School in 1979. While there, he served as student articles editor of the Marquette Law Review. He also became a certified public accountant in 1983.

Mr. Nichols has earned an AV Preeminent* peer review rating from Martindale-Hubbell and perennial recognition from The Best Lawyers in America. He has also received the Elijah Watts Sells Award along with many other accolades and endorsements from his peers.

Highly active in his legal community, Mr. Nichols is a member of the American Bar Association's Section of Taxation, where he served on the Committee on S Corporations; he also served as chair of the committee from 2008 to 2010. He has also served as director of the State Bar of Wisconsin's Business Law Section, chairman of its Partnerships Committee and member of both its Legislative and Business Law Committees.

He is also a member of the Milwaukee Bar Association, the American and Wisconsin Institutes of Certified Public Accountants, and the American Health Lawyers Association, among others.
